What Is the AWeber Partner Offers Page?

The AWeber Partner Offers Page is a curated section on AWeber’s website where third-party tools, services, and integrations are showcased to AWeber’s extensive user base. It’s essentially a directory that helps email marketers discover complementary solutions to enhance their campaigns.

This page serves as a trusted marketplace where AWeber users can find:

  • Email marketing tools and software integrations
  • Design services for templates and landing pages
  • Automation consultants and strategists
  • Content creators and copywriters specializing in email
  • Technical integrations that connect with AWeber’s API

How to Get Featured on the AWeber Partner Offers Page

Here’s a step-by-step guide to increasing your chances of being featured:

Step 1: Become an AWeber Partner

Before you can be featured, you typically need to join their official partner program. Visit AWeber’s partner page and submit your application. Be prepared to share details about your business, services, and how you integrate with AWeber.

Step 2: Build a Strong Integration

AWeber favors partners who have meaningful integrations with their platform. If you offer a tool or service that seamlessly connects with AWeber, highlight this prominently in your application.

Step 3: Prepare Your Marketing Materials

Gather the following before applying:

  • Professional logo (PNG or SVG format)
  • Clear, concise description of your offer (under 150 words)
  • Link to your landing page or signup page
  • Any testimonials from existing AWeber users
  • Case studies showing successful results

Step 4: Submit Your Application

Reach out to AWeber’s partner team directly. Many partners have found success by emailing partners@aweber.com with a professional inquiry about being featured on their offers page.

Step 5: Follow Up Professionally

If you don’t hear back within a week or two, send a polite follow-up. Show enthusiasm and be responsive to any questions they may have.

FAQ: AWeber Partner Offers Page

Is there a cost to be featured on the AWeber Partner Offers Page?

Most partner listings are free, but some premium placement options may involve fees. Contact AWeber’s partner team for current pricing on enhanced visibility.

How long does the approval process take?

The timeline varies, but most applications are reviewed within 2-4 weeks. Complex integrations may take longer to verify.

Can I update my listing after being featured?

Yes, you can request updates to your listing. Reach out to your partner representative or email the partner team with your changes.

Do I need to be an AWeber user to become a partner?

While not always required, having firsthand experience with AWeber’s platform helps you understand their users’ needs and creates a more compelling application.

What types of partners get rejected?

Applications with low-quality branding, unclear value propositions, or services that don’t complement email marketing are typically declined. Make sure your offering clearly benefits AWeber users.
